The product code 849A-ZOA24 is used for a pneumatic timer unit with “on-delay” capabilities and a timing range of 0.05 to 180 seconds. The unit has an open enclosure and an input voltage of 220 to 240 Volts AC. The maximum voltage rating is 600 Volts AC and the line frequency is 50 to 60 Hertz. The unit is designed by Allen-Bradley/Rockwell Automation and it is part of the Series B line in the 849 Timing Relays series.

The timer unit with the catalog number 849A-ZOA24 is manufactured by Allen-Bradley/Rockwell Automation to be used across different industries. The 849A-ZOA24 timer unit is intended for an input voltage of 120 Volts and it has an input frequency of 60 Hertz. In addition to that, the maximum voltage rating of the unit is 600 Volts AC. The 849A-ZOA24 timer device is part of the 849A series and it offers a time range of 0.05 to 180 seconds and a variety of features that can improve the overall performance of a system. The 849A-ZOA24 timer unit is part of a series which offers pneumatic type relay devices that have synthetic rubber bellows actuated by the stroke of an AC solenoid. These devices come in 2 variants: on-delay and off-delay, and the 849A-ZOA24 timer is an on-delay timer.

The Allen-Bradley/Rockwell Automation 849A-ZOA24 timer unit is designed for vertical mounting and it supports the addition of auxiliary contacts. The 849A series timers provide a repeat accuracy of +/-10% for the set time while requiring only 75 milliseconds for resetting. The auxiliary contacts can be added to the device when the spring support plate assembly from the solenoid mechanism is removed and discarded. The complete timer unit consists of a timing mechanism and a contact unit. The timer relay includes parts like an operating coil, coil clamp, plunger pin, solenoid base assembly, spring support plate assembly, and auxiliary contacts if these are installed. The 849A-ZOA24 timer unit has a wide temperature range for operation and it is made from industry-grade materials that can withstand usage in harsh environments.
